Birch tree removal services involve the careful and efficient process of removing mature birch trees from residential or commercial properties. These services typically include assessing the tree’s health and stability, safely cutting down the tree, and removing the debris from the site. Professional contractors use specialized equipment and techniques to ensure the process is performed safely, especially for larger trees or those situated near structures, power lines, or other valuable landscaping features. Proper removal helps prevent potential hazards and prepares the property for future landscaping or development projects.
Removing a birch tree can help resolve several common problems homeowners face. Overgrown or diseased trees may pose risks of falling branches or complete toppling, especially during storms. Additionally, birch trees with extensive root systems can cause damage to underground utilities, driveways, or foundations. In some cases, the tree’s roots or falling branches may block views or interfere with outdoor living spaces. Tree removal can also be a necessary step when preparing a yard for new landscaping, construction, or to improve overall safety and aesthetics.

Homeowners should consider birch tree removal when trees become diseased, damaged, or pose a safety risk. Signs such as dead or dying branches, cracks in the trunk, or leaning trees are indicators that professional removal may be necessary. Additionally, if a birch tree’s roots are causing damage to nearby structures or underground utilities, removal can prevent costly repairs and potential hazards. The overview below groups typical Birch Tree Removal proj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Kennesaw, GA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Tree Removals - for routine jobs like removing a single small tree,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many projects fall within this range, especially for trees under 20 feet tall. Larger or more complex small removals can cost more but are less common.
Medium-Sized Tree Removal - removing trees that are 20 to 50 feet tall generally costs between $600 and $1,500. This range covers most standard projects and is where many routine jobs land. Projects exceeding this range are less frequent and may involve additional complexities.
Large Tree Removal - for trees over 50 feet tall, costs often range from $1,500 to $3,500. These jobs tend to be more complex, requiring specialized equipment and safety measures. Fewer projects reach into the highest tiers, which can exceed $5,000 for very large or difficult trees.
Full Tree Removal & Stump Grinding - complete removal of a tree along with stump grinding typically costs between $500 and $2,500. Many projects fall into this middle range, while larger, more involved jobs can push the total above $3,000 depending on the tree's size and location.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
